Arundel Train Station ensures passengers have access to essential ticketing services. The ticket office operates from early morning till evening, with specific hours from Monday through Sunday. What's more, if you prefer the convenience of online ticket purchasing, you can collect your tickets at the station's ticket machine, which is accessible and equipped to accommodate various discounts including the Disabled Persons Railcard. Smartcard services are also available, complementing the modern travel experience.
While the station is partially accessible for those with mobility challenges, assistance is readily available through help points and ticket office staff. They can provide ramps for easier train access, ensuring everyone can travel with peace of mind. Although the station lacks waiting rooms and refreshment facilities, it does offer basic seating and toilet facilities, albeit without dedicated baby changing or accessible toilets.
Arundel Station's connectivity for onward travel is robust, supporting both leisure and business travelers. Situated at the front of the station, a taxi rank makes for easy transit to your next destination. There is a helpful taxi stand located right out front for continued convenience. For those looking to explore local areas, bus services are also available. Planning the next leg of your journey is a breeze thanks to the 'Onward Travel Information Map'.
The station offers ample parking facilities operated by APCOA, including two accessible spaces, free parking, and CCTV for added security. If cycling is your preferred mode of transport, you'll find bicycle storage options, although it's important to note they're unsheltered.

At Woodsmoor station, ticket purchasing is straightforward with a ticket office operating between 07:10 to 10:10 on weekdays. For those who prefer self-service, ticket machines are available for purchasing and collecting tickets bought online. Travelers with smartcards will find validators handy for both entry and exit. While the station isn’t entirely step-free, there is partial access—important details for those with mobility challenges. Note that there's no waiting room, but seating is available on the platform. Unfortunately, the station lacks refreshment facilities, shops, and bicycle storage.
Woodsmoor station strives to assist every passenger effectively. Though there aren’t any staff help points available, support is just a phone call away via the helpline at 08002006060. For those with hearing impairments, the station is equipped with induction loops, but accessible ticket machines aren't part of the current amenities. Level access is offered toward Manchester services; however, it's essential to note that there are steps involved elsewhere in the station for access to trains heading towards Buxton.
Transport links at Woodsmoor leave room for improvement, with no immediate bus stops or cycling facilities present. Nonetheless, in situations like rail replacement service scenarios, buses to Manchester and Stockport are conveniently accessed on Bramhall Lane. Taxis can be organized, though they are not stationed at the station itself. For metro connections, travelers might need to look a bit beyond the immediate vicinity, though assistance information via GMPTE is available at 0161 228 7811.
